どのように私は、API 21と19のためのWindows 8のハードウェアアクセラレーションなしでのIntelのx86 AtomのためのAndroidのエミュレータを実行することができますか?

? dcoder @ | Original: StackOverFlow

私はハイパーVまたはハードウェアアクセラレーションを有効にしていないとのどちらかにしたくない。

私はWindows上でハードウェアアクセラレーションがないとインテルのx86 AtomのためのAndroidのエミュレータを起動することができます任意の方法は、 8ありますか

私はすべての組み合わせで可能なのAVDを作成し、起動時にそれぞれが同じエラーを投げ、 AVDエミュレータインスタンスの起動に失敗しました

エミュレータ:エラー: x86エミュレーションは、現在のハードウェアが必要です   加速!インテルHAXMが正しくインストールされていることを確認してください。   使用可能。 CPUアクセラレーションステータス: HAXカーネルモジュールがインストールされていない!

OR、インテルAtom 86と64のために与えられた画像は、API 21と19のためのハードウェアアクセラレーションおよびHyper Vなしで実行できないこと、それをある

私は、同様の質問の多くを発見し、ほぼすべてのドキュメントを読んで、それらがまたはハイパーVとハードウェアアクセラレーションなしで実行することはできませんができれば、それは、それ故にこの直接の質問は明らかではないてい

どのようにそのような場合には、Android上でテストするのですか?



Top 5 Respuesta

1CommonsWare @

私はWindows上でハードウェアアクセラレーションがないとインテルのx86 AtomのためのAndroidのエミュレータを起動することができます任意の方法は、 8ありますか

それはインテルのHAXMを必要とし、 HAXMが望んでいるように、標準のAndroid SDKのエミュレータで、仮想化拡張機能が有効になってはならない。

Genymotionまたはご希望の組み合わせをサポートすることができ、別の独立した開発者から何か他のものかどうかは、私が言うことはできません。



2Vicenç @

私は同じ問題に遭遇しましたが、私はhttp://developer.android.com/tools/devices/emulator.html#vm-windowsで解決策を見つけた

ただ、この簡単な手順に従います。

AndroidのSDK Managerを起動し、 「 ____ 」を選択後、エクストラを選択して。

ダウンロードが完了したら、 [ SDK ] /extras/intel/Hardware_Accelerated_Execution_Manager/IntelHAXM.exeを実行

インストールを完了し、画面の指示に従ってください。

3Daniel @

http://stackoverflow.com/questions/26355645/error-in-launching-avd問題のようないくつかの問題。

1 ) AndroidのSDKマネージャからインテルのx86エミュレータアクセラレータ( HAXMインストーラ)をインストール。

2 ){ SDK_FOLDER } extrasintelHardware_Accelerated_Execution_Managerintelhaxm.exeを実行

3 )その後、エミュレータを起動します。

4Eslam Sameh Ahmed @

現在AVD Managerであなたがすることはできません。あなただけのハードウェア仮想化を必要としませんARMイメージを使用する機会を持っています。

ARMイメージを実行するには:

Open AVD manager. Create a new 'Virtual Device' OR right click an existing image and select 'Duplicate' Choose arm* instead of x86/x64. Continue with the wizard. Run! 5Ankur @

ショート回答:最近(約1ヶ月前)まではいいえ、あなたはそれを行うことができますが、最新の更新プログラムで、それは不可能である。 ( http://stackoverflow.com/questions/26353917/update-to-android-sdk-tools-23-0-5-and-avd-doesnt-startを参照) 。

私は似たようなことやっていた:仮想マシンでの開発をやって、彼らは唯一のホストマシンで利用できるように、したがって、ハードウェアアクセラレーション機能を使用できませんでした。私が使用してホストのGPUオプションのIntel x86の画像を使用していた。彼らも、ハードウェアアクセラレーションなしのARMバージョンよりもはるかに速くあったように。しかし、その後、この更新した後、以前働いていた私のエミュレータAVDのは、もはや同じ正確なエラーメッセージが表示されて始めていません。彼らはまた、ハードウェアアクセラレーションを(彼らが実際に速度のためにハードウェアアクセラレーションを使用したVMであるため、別のVM内で実行することはできません)が必要としても、両方genymotionとXamarin Androidのエミュレータを使用することはできません。

私が発見したhttp://krumelur.me/2014/01/30/xamarins-visual-studio-plugin-missing-android-devices-genymotion-and-parallels-desktop-dont-panic/まだ試していません。基本的な考え方は、まだVM内で開発することです。しかしテストのために、ホストマシン上で実行されているエミュレータ(とこのエミュレータVMは今、ハードウェアアクセラレーション機能を使用することができます)に接続します。